Notice
▶
The appliance is preset to the recommended temperature of 5°C (refrigerator) and
- 18°C (freezer). Under normal ambient condition you need not to set a temperature.
▶
The presetting mode for the My Zone compartment is “Fruit & Vegetables”.
▶
When the appliance is switched on after disconnection from the main power supply, it
may take up to 12 hours for the correct temperatures to be reached.
Empty the appliance before switching off. To switch off the appliance, pull the power cord
out of the power socket.
Notice
The control panel is automatically blocked against
activation if the doors are closed and 30 seconds no
button is pressed. For any settings the control panel
must be unlocked.
Select the working mode
You may need to select one of the following two ways to set the appliance:
1) Smart mode
Under smart mode, the appliance can automatically adjust the temperature setting ac-
cording to the ambient temperature and temperature change in the appliance. If you do
not have any special requirements, we recommend that you use smart mode (refer to
SMART MODE).

Switch on /off the appliance
The appliance is in operation as soon as it is connected to the power supply.
When the appliance is powered on for the first time, the actual refrigerator and freezer
temperatures are displayed. The display will flash. If the doors are closed it will switch off
after 30 seconds.
Maybe the panel lock is active.
Standby-mode
The display screen turns off automatically 30 seconds after pressing a key. The display will
be automatically locked. It lights up automatically when pressing any key or opening any
door (Alarm does not light up the display screen).
Sensor keys
The buttons on the control panel are sensor keys, which already respond when lightly
touched with the finger.
Lock/unlock panel
Lock
Hold 3 Sec.
▶
Touch button “G” for 3 seconds to block all panel
elements against activation. The buzzer alarms
and the related indicator “g” is now displayed.
▶
For unlocking press again the button.
